The question

What is the ruling on a Muslim remaining married to a woman who does not pray, despite her outwardly embracing Islam before the marriage?

Share this answer

Source: FtawySummarized from the full answer at Ftawy · imported Sep 2, 20261 min readAlso available in العربية
The answer

If the wife insists on abandoning prayer and fasting and committing forbidden acts, and does not adhere to Islam after entering it, then it is obligatory to separate from her, because this is considered disbelief (kufr) and apostasy from the religion. Allah Almighty says: (But if they separate [by divorce], Allah will enrich each of them from His abundance).
